Shane McClanahan and the Tampa Bay Rays (25-19, 2nd in AL East) go to TD Ballpark on Saturday where they'll take on the Toronto Blue Jays (23-18, 3rd in AL East).
The Rays have hit 81 doubles as a team and have hit 49 balls out of the stadium. Tampa Bay has a slugging % of .392 and have been called out on strikes 452 times, while being walked on 148 occasions. As a squad, the Tampa Bay Rays are notching 4.6 runs per game, which has them at 10th in the league. They have 186 RBI's in addition to 333 base knocks for the season, while their batting average sits at .229. They have 198 runs and hold an OBP of .310.
The Rays hold a team earned run average of 3.60 this year (7th in baseball), and their staff has struck out 400 hitters. They have accumulated a K/BB ratio of 3.31 and their pitching staff has earned a collective WHIP of 1.14. Rays pitchers have surrendered 42 long balls and 171 total runs (14th in MLB). Their pitching staff has walked 121 players from the other team and their FIP comes in at 3.56 as a team on the season.
The Rays have dispatched 132 relief pitchers to the hill so far this season. The bullpen pitchers have inherited 43 base runners this year with 30.2% of them earned a run for their team. They have compiled 12 saves over the course of the season and have blown 6 of 18 save opportunities. The Rays relievers have accumulated a save rate of 66.7% and has entered the game in 45 save situations. The relievers have a total of 27 holds so far this season (6th in the league). Rays relief pitchers have come into the game with runners on 34 times as well as having 53 appearances in high leverage situations.
The Rays have turned 71.1% of balls hit into play into outs out of 3,483 innings on the field, which ranks them 8th in professional baseball. The Tampa Bay Rays have a total of 1,161 putouts on the year, in addition to 366 assists and 17 errors. Their fielding percentage sits at .989 which has them ranked 3rd in professional baseball, and have a total of 268 double plays.

The Toronto Blue Jays have accumulated an OBP of .317 in addition to a batting average of .252 on the campaign. They have been called out on strikes on 337 occasions (26th in MLB) and have tallied 342 base hits. Toronto is sitting with 57 long balls so far this year to go along with 188 runs batted in. The Blue Jays hold a slugging percentage of .423 and they score 5.00 runs per game (6th in baseball). They have hit 57 two-baggers, while getting a free base 117 times as well as earning 200 runs.
The Toronto pitching staff have allowed 156 runs for the season and come in with a team ERA of 3.75 (145 earned runs given up). They have given up 50 long balls and they surrender 4.03 runs per 9 innings (11th in the league). The Blue Jays hold a team WHIP of 1.244 in addition to having a FIP of 4.12 as a squad this year. Their strikeout to walk ratio comes in at 3.02 (362 strikeouts against 120 free passes). They come in at 12th in MLB as a pitching staff in total hits given up with 313.
Toronto relievers hold an inherited score percentage of 28.8% out of 66 inherited runners. Their bullpen pitchers have stepped onto the hill 46 times in high leverage situations and on 47 occasions with runners on. Sitting with 38 save situations, the Blue Jays have recorded 24 holds and also 3 blown saves. They rank 7th in baseball with a save rate of 75.0%, and they have dispatched 144 relievers onto the field so far this year. Toronto has called on relief pitchers to enter the game in 12 save opportunities and they have come away with 9 saves.
The Toronto Blue Jays have twisted 40 double plays and own a fielding percentage of .985 (11th in the majors). The Blue Jays have recorded 369 assists, 22 errors and have earned 1,046 putouts this year. Out of their 3,138 innings played, the Blue Jays hold a defensive efficiency of 69.6% (16th in pro baseball).
